Cochlear's mission is to help people hear and be heard. As the global leader in implantable hearing solutions, Cochlear is dedicated to helping people with moderate to profound hearing loss experience a world full of sound. We aim to transform the way people understand and treat hearing loss and innovate to connect people with future technologies. The Opportunity

Cochlear is looking for a Manager, Product Lifecycle Engineering (PLE) to lead, mentor and manage a team of engineers to sustain Cochlear as the leader in implantable hearing. The role will also manage PLE sustaining projects in collaboration with stakeholders across the organization, including Research & Development, Quality, Regulatory, Manufacturing, Process, Procurement and Product Management.

This is a permanent full-time role based in Cochlear's Global Headquarters in Macquarie University.
- Your responsibilities will include _
- Lead and manage a team of Engineers and Project Managers
- Champion the continual development of functional capabilities within the team, including but not limited to, Electronics, Mechanical and Project Management,
- Manage stakeholders across the business to ensure prioritisation and project alignment
- Manage allocation of people to projects to optimally achieve PLE deliverables and meet business priorities
- Guide and mentor team members during execution of their projects and activities
- Attract, develop, and retain the best team to deliver Cochlear's current and future business objectives
- Manage project budgets and resources to align with priorities and stakeholder/customer requirements.
- Establish and maintain processes within the PLE domain.
- Proactively identify and implement process improvements and new tools that can lead to more efficient delivery
- Develop and maintain strong working knowledge of Cochlear's products including implants, sound processors, software, accessories, and service
- Collaborate cross functionally to ensure PLE developments integrate with other functions and projects.

About You:
**Required Skills**:

- Tertiary Qualifications - minimum bachelor's degree in engineering or similar
- 10 years post-qualification experience in a R&D; setting
- Experience in leading a team with diverse skills
- Leading, coaching and developing teams for growth
- Effective communicator in various settings

Desired Skills
- 5+ years team leadership experience
- Strong multi-discipline engineering knowledge; Mechanical, Electronics, Systems and Project Management
- Experience in a highly regulated industry, e.g. medical device, defence

Developmental Value of the role:

- Chance to grow your leadership and management skills
- Opportunity to work across organisation boundaries
- Opportunity to develop world leading medical devices using leading edge technologies
- Opportunity to influence the leadership of one of Cochlear's R&D; departments
